What should I ask an infant babysitter before hiring?

Most parents ask about experience with babies under 12 months, feeding and napping routines, CPR certification, and how the sitter handles fussiness. See our babysitter interview questions guide.

How do I know if a babysitter is good with infants?

You can check their UrbanSitter profile for years of infant experience, read reviews from other parents with babies, and look at repeat family stats. You can also book a working interview for a trial visit to see if the sitter is the right match for your family.
